在计算机网络中,端口是一种虚拟地址,用于标识应用程序通信时使用的特定进程。在Windows系统中,端口可以帮助我们识别网络中正在运行的进程和占用网络资源的应用程序。本文将从多个角度分析Windows端口查看的方法。
一、命令行查看端口
命令行是在Windows系统中查看端口的最简单方法之一。打开命令提示符窗口并输入“netstat -ano”命令,可以列出当前正在运行的应用程序和它们连接到的IP地址和端口号。
其中,“-a”选项可以显示所有活动的TCP连接和UDP端口,而“-o”选项可以显示与每个连接相关的进程ID和占用的端口号。通过查找进程ID,可以确定哪些进程在占用特定的端口,例如使用“tasklist”命令查找进程ID对应的应用程序。
二、使用Windows资源监视器查看端口
资源监视器是一种强大的Windows自带的系统性能和资源管理工具,可以帮助我们监视网络活动,包括查看占用网络端口的应用程序。在资源监视器的“网络”选项卡下,可以看到包括端口、本地地址、远程地址、状态和占用程序在内的详细信息。
此外,还可以通过资源监视器中的“TCP连接”和“TCP/IP”选项卡来查看不同类型的网络连接信息和端口状态,例如启动时间、持续时间、传输速率等。
三、使用第三方工具查看端口
除了Windows自带的命令行和资源监视器之外,还有许多第三方工具可以帮助我们更方便地查看端口和网络连接信息。
例如,“TCPView”是一种免费工具,可以显示当前系统中的所有TCP和UDP连接,并实时更新连接状态。它可以直观地展示每个进程、协议、端口和IP地址之间的关系,以及发送和接收的数据量等详细信息。
另外,还有诸如“PortExpert”、“CurrPorts”、“Netstat Viewer”等工具,功能类似于TCPView,但可能会有些许差异,用户可以根据自己的需要选择合适的工具。
总结
以上是几种常见的Windows端口查看方法,每种方法都有其优缺点。命令行查看简单直观,但信息不够详细;资源监视器提供了更丰富的信息,但需要在操作中了解该工具的使用方法;第三方工具提供了更多的功能和定制选项,但可能需要用户进行安装和配置。根据自己的需求和与计算机的熟悉程度,选择合适的方法来查看端口和网络连接信息是更加高效的。
扫码咨询 领取资料